The Arthur is a well classified historic boat. The first river class short boat to be built, she was bought by the Blackburn company and was renamed after the owners son. She was then sold and sailed to France by John Liley, editor of the then Motor Boat and Yachting magazine, who wrote the book France The Quiet Way. She was owned by Richard Branson in the 70s and was moored in Camden.
